From: Jerome Charaoui Date: Fri, 9 Oct 2015 21:12:31 +0000 (-0400) Subject: Fix debian_codename fact when falling back to parsing /etc/debian_version X-Git-Url: https://gitweb.fluxo.info/?a=commitdiff_plain;h=3dea5b8df77f1ab8224037eacb186ff0c026e378;p=puppet-apt.git Fix debian_codename fact when falling back to parsing /etc/debian_version --- diff --git a/lib/facter/debian_codename.rb b/lib/facter/debian_codename.rb index 73eeea2..06ec5ff 100644 --- a/lib/facter/debian_codename.rb +++ b/lib/facter/debian_codename.rb @@ -32,7 +32,7 @@ Facter.add(:debian_codename) do setcode do debian_version = File.open('/etc/debian_version', &:readline) if debian_version.match(/^\d+/) - version_to_codename(version_to_codename.scan(/^(\d+)/)[0][0]) + version_to_codename(debian_version.scan(/^(\d+)/)[0][0]) elsif debian_version.match(/^[a-z]+\/(sid|unstable)/) debian_version.scan(/^([a-z]+)\//)[0][0] end